Output 3500afe50952934e3025274bba47a8ad4e187a5929f847665114feedea031819:5

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1b0b774d673b48e18c7822301d538d0afc7e696 OP_EQUAL
address
3HtZDz38JLnmMmJiuQZuKAMy8CihrDQ66C
transaction
3500afe50952934e3025274bba47a8ad4e187a5929f847665114feedea031819
spent
true